1. Background to the National Research Foundation and its business unitsThe National Research Foundation (NRF) is a juristic person established in terms of section 2 of the National Research

Foundation Act, Act 23 of 1998 and a schedule 3A public entity in terms of the Public Finance Management Act. The NRF

is the government’s national agency responsible for promoting and supporting research and human capital development

through funding, the provision of National Research Facilities and science outreach platforms and programs to the broader

community in all fields of science and technology, including natural science, engineering, social science and humanities.

The South African Astronomical Observatory (SAAO) is the national centre for optical and infrared astronomy in South

Africa. It is a facility of the National Research Foundation under the Department of Science and Technology. Its prime

function is to conduct fundamental research in astronomy and astrophysics by providing a world-class facility and by

promoting astronomy and astrophysics in Southern Africa. SAAO headquarters are in the suburb of Observatory in Cape

Town. The main telescopes used for research are located at the SAAO observing station (32°22.795’S 20°48,657’E) near

Sutherland in the Northern Cape, a 4-hour drive from Cape Town.

2. Scope of WorkThe Scope of the Contract consists of the work performance relative to the Distribution Board requirements associated with the upgrade of the existing internal electrical infrastructure of the SAAO, SUTHERLAND Facility up to the defined Battery Limits.

Work included in the ContractExcept for the work specifically excluded below, the successful bidder shall provide and do everything necessary to execute the work specified in or reasonably to be inferred from this specification, the drawings listed in the Drawing Register hereof and the Contract in its entirety including, but not necessarily limited to the following:-

(a) the design, fabrication and factory acceptance testing of the specific Electrical Distribution Boards;(b) the collection of Equipment, loading, transportation to , off-loading at and receiving of same into Contractor's store,

or the receiving of Equipment at the successful bidder's store;(c) the supply, delivery to, off-loading at and handling on Site of all Material as well as the painting (and touching up)

thereof, as applicable, and as required by this Specification;(d) the removal from Equipment of all packing materials such as protective mouldings, transportation supports,

stiffeners and struts and the transportation thereof to and off-loading at a point designated by the Engineer for that purpose;

(e) the checking of all Equipment for conformity to packing lists and for damage and the reporting to the Engineer of any discrepancies or damage discovered;

(f) the erection of all Plant and the modification of existing panels in accordance with drawings and specifications;(g) the performance of meggar, continuity and loop checks and performance of all Electrical Tests as detailed herein,

including the provision of all necessary test apparatus to complete the site Acceptance Tests;(h) the timeous supply and supervision of all labour required to complete the Works;(i) the provision by successful bidder of its own site establishment including the provision of a "safe" area for material

and equipment;(j) the supply of Documentation as specified.(k) the supply of all Construction Equipment necessary for the execution of the Works.(l) the inspection and testing of data cabling, power cabling, luminaries, air conditioning unit, cable supports etc. as

required by the distribution boards and metering system.

Work excluded from the ContractThe following work is excluded from the Scope of this section of the Contract:-

(a) Any civil and structural work;(b) Sleeves and drawpits for all electrical and communication cables.(c) Installation of a landline internet connection.

3. ContextAs part of the extensive Electrical upgrade at the Sutherland SAAO Facility, new Utility Building Main Distribution Boards

need to be installed. The Utility Building Main Distribution Boards will distribute power to the various loads as required

throughout the respective buildings. This scope covers the supply of the Utility Building Main Distribution Boards to meet the

new requirements.

4. Specification of Goods and Services being ProcuredMaking reference to the Specifications and Drawings referenced within this document, the scope of work essentially

comprises the supply, factory testing, transportation and installation on site of the new Utility Building 1 and 2 Main

Distribution Boards, inclusive of all accessories required.

The Utility Building1 Main Distribution Board will be installed in Utility Building 1, located on the residential plateau

The Utility Building 2 Main Distribution Board will be installed in Utility Building 2, located on the Astronomical plateau.

Utility Building 2 will become a strategic load centre on the Astronomical plateau and form part of an overall Medium

Voltage (MV) ring supply.

“Collusion” means Section 4 (1) (b) (iii) of the Competition Act No. 89 of 1998, as amended, prohibits an agreement

between, or concerted practice by, firms, or a decision by an association of firms, if it is between parties in a horizontal

relationship and if it involves collusive bidding (or bid rigging).

Collusive bidding is a pe se prohibition meaning that it cannot be justified under any grounds. Bid rigging (or collusive

bidding) occurs when businesses, that would otherwise be expected to compete, secretly conspire to raise prices or lower

the quality of goods and/or services for purchasers who wish to acquire goods and/or services through a bidding process.

Bid rigging is, therefore, an agreement between competitors not to compete.
